It is a book as complex and surprising as the city itself." ~Arthur Miller. ~ In Jerusalem: City of Mirrors, the renowned Israeli writer Amos Elon has created a unique interpretative biography of Jerusalem. Using a variety of perspectives ~ historical, cultural, religious, geographical, political ~ he paints a richly diverse and profound portrait of a place central both to the history of Western civilization and to the Western world today. Unlike most ancient cities, Jerusalem has survived to the twentieth century, and no other city's past is so alive in its present. The holy locus of three religions ~ Judaism, Islam, and Christianity~Jerusalem is strikingly heterogeneous. But this diversity has often caused bitter strife: as different religions have dominated Jerusalem over the centuries, the city has continually been home to warring faiths and factions. These patterns of embattlement from Jerusalem's history are still evoked daily within the city. A cruel city, a city of strife ~Arab versus Jew, orthodox versus secular, tradition versus change ~ in Jerusalem today the Wars of Religion continue under a different name. The holy city forms an intrinsic part of Jerusalem, one that has attracted the peoples of the world to its gates. But Jerusalem is a world center in other respects. East meets West: different civilizations ~ Romans, Byzantines, Ottomans, Britons, Jordanians, Israelis, and Palestinians ~ have sought control of the city over the centuries. Nearly all have claimed Jerusalem as their own sacred site and symbol. The religious fervor that has traditionally fueled conflict has become inseparable from intense nationalistic passions. Even today, young Palestinians armed with slingshots take aim at police cars from the same walls that the Romans scaled in AD 70, and the Crusaders in 1099. For Amos Elon,Jerusalem exists as a city not only in physical form ~ which he also evokes here in all its aspects, changing and enduring, lovely and different ~ but most of all as a symbol, or rather as many different symbols for different peoples and exiles. Each group, each culture, every individual who has ever known the city holds his or her own image of Jerusalem. The conflicting images reflect one another and the past, makingJerusalem what it is: a city of mirrors. Drawing on the works of ancient and contemporary writers, on biblical texts, but most of all on his own informed impressions and perceptive interpretations, Amos Elon analyzes Jerusalem's powerful hold on the world's imagination and evokes the passion, controversy, and violence the city has aroused over the centuries. Beautifully and lucidly written, Jerusalem: City of Mirrors is crucial to understanding Jerusalem today~the most sensitive and potentially the most dangerous focal point of the seemingly never~ending Middle Eastern conflict.

From the dj: 'Not since 1929 has America witnessed as dramatic a concentration of wealth in the hands of a very few as is now occurring in our country This concentration has reached the point where more than a third of the nation's wealth is held by just one percent of the population. . . Vance Packard, an author who is internationally recognized for his provocative investigations of trends in modern society, seeks answers to these questions by interviewing thirty men and women with an average net worth of $330 million. Those he spoke with include Leonard Shoen, founder of U-Haul, June Hunt, evangelist daughter of H.L. Hunt, Edward Bass, venture capitalist, and Laszlo Tauber, a surgeon, . . . Packard's interviews and his wider research thus ultimately lead him to a unique and powerfully reasoned prescription for change inour reward system.'.
